面对日益复杂的网络环境与应用需求,偶尔的服务器故障或性能瓶颈难以避免,而这时,“重启服务器的命令”便成为了IT运维人员手中那把快速恢复系统活力、保障业务连续性的“尚方宝剑”
重启服务器的必要性与策略 首先,我们必须明确,重启服务器并非轻率之举,而是基于深思熟虑后采取的维护措施
它能够有效解决因长时间运行累积的内存泄漏、进程僵死、系统资源耗尽等问题,是快速恢复系统性能、排除未知错误的常用手段
然而,重启操作也伴随着服务中断的风险,因此在执行前需做好充分的规划与准备
规划阶段 1.通知与沟通:在决定重启服务器之前,首要任务是向所有相关部门和用户发送通知,明确重启的时间窗口、预期影响范围及恢复时间,确保业务连续性计划得以顺利实施
2.数据备份:确保所有关键数据已完成最新备份,以防重启过程中发生不可预见的数据丢失或损坏
3.服务迁移:对于关键业务服务,考虑在重启前将其暂时迁移至其他稳定运行的服务器上,以减少对业务的影响
执行阶段 执行“重启服务器的命令”时,应根据操作系统的不同采取不同的策略
以Linux系统为例,最常用的重启命令是`reboot`或`shutdown -r now`,这两条命令都会立即通知所有进程开始关闭,并随后重启系统
而在Windows系统中,则可通过运行`shutdown /r /t 0`命令来实现即时重启,其中`/r`参数指定了重启操作,`/t 0`表示立即执行,不留延迟
在执行命令时,运维人员应确保自己拥有足够的权限,并且最好在控制台或SSH会话中以root(Linux)或管理员(Windows)身份操作,以确保命令能够顺利执行
监控与恢复 重启完成后,立即进入监控阶段,检查服务器状态、网络连接、服务进程等是否恢复正常
利用监控工具实时跟踪系统性能指标,确保重启后的系统性能达到预期水平
同时,根据预先制定的恢复计划,逐步将之前迁移的服务重新部署回原服务器,确保业务全面恢复
重启背后的深思 尽管重启服务器是解决许多问题的快速有效方法,但我们也应意识到,这并非解决问题的根本之道
频繁重启不仅影响用户体验,还可能掩盖更深层次的系统问题
因此,IT运维团队应致力于通过优化系统配置、升级软件版本、实施自动化监控与故障预警系统等手段,从根本上减少服